The human brain physically cannot do this. A biological synapse is a one-way street; it can’t mathematically pass a gradient backward. Plus, the brain has a massive “Credit Assignment Problem.” If you swing a tennis racket and miss, how does a specific neuron in layer 2 of your visual cortex know it was the one that messed up?
